Analysis

In 2018, united states of america —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int in Singapore stood at 13,080 t.

The figure is down 26.6% on the previous year and up 2,087.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, united states of america —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int in Singapore peaked at 87,422 t in 2014 and was at its lowest, 49 t, in 2002.

That places Singapore 28th out of 84 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
